Maximizing Your B2B Sales Funnel Efficiency

In the world of business-to-business (B2B) sales, having a well-defined sales funnel is essential for the success of your company A B2B sales funnel is a framework that outlines the journey a potential customer takes from being introduced to your products or services to making a purchase By understanding and optimizing your B2B sales funnel, you can increase the efficiency and effectiveness of your sales efforts

There are several key stages in a typical B2B sales funnel, each of which requires careful attention and strategic planning These stages include:
1 Awareness: At the top of the funnel, the goal is to create awareness about your company and its offerings among potential customers This can be achieved through various marketing channels such as social media, content marketing, and advertising The key here is to reach as many potential customers as possible and educate them about how your products or services can solve their challenges.

2 Interest: Once a potential customer becomes aware of your company, the next stage is to pique their interest This can be done by providing valuable content, case studies, and testimonials that demonstrate the benefits of your products or services The goal is to show the potential customer why your offerings are unique and why they should consider doing business with you.

3 Evaluation: In the evaluation stage, the potential customer is actively considering whether or not to make a purchase This is a critical stage in the B2B sales funnel, as potential customers will likely compare your offerings with those of your competitors It is important to provide them with all the information they need to make an informed decision, such as pricing, features, and customer support.

Decision: Once the potential customer has evaluated your offerings, they will make a decision on whether or not to purchase This stage is where your sales team plays a crucial role in closing the deal They should be prepared to answer any questions the potential customer may have, address any objections, and ultimately convince them that your products or services are the best choice for their needs.

5 Purchase: The final stage of the B2B sales funnel is the purchase This is when the potential customer becomes a paying customer and completes the transaction It is important to make this process as seamless and easy as possible to prevent any last-minute hesitations or obstacles that could derail the sale.

In order to maximize the efficiency of your B2B sales funnel, there are several key strategies you can implement:
– Understand your target audience: In order to effectively move potential customers through the sales funnel, you need to have a deep understanding of who they are, what their pain points are, and what motivates them to make a purchase By creating detailed buyer personas, you can tailor your marketing and sales efforts to resonate with your target audience.

– Personalize your outreach: In today’s digital age, customers expect personalized experiences By personalizing your outreach, you can build stronger relationships with potential customers and increase the likelihood of converting them into paying customers This can be done through targeted email marketing, personalized content, and tailored sales pitches.

– Use data to inform your decisions: Data is a powerful tool that can provide valuable insights into the performance of your B2B sales funnel By t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) such as conversion rates, customer acquisition costs, and customer lifetime value, you can identify areas for improvement and make data-driven decisions to optimize your sales funnel.

– Continuously iterate and optimize: The B2B sales funnel is not a static process – it requires ongoing monitoring and optimization to ensure continued success By regularly analyzing the performance of your sales funnel, experimenting with new strategies, and A/B testing different approaches, you can identify what works best for your company and continuously improve your sales efforts.
